Transaction 43e95a48972b3889106cfa28d2fb98c11adb838f10f78d8881b1f888316f2d0f

1 Input
1 Outputs
  • 43e95a48972b3889106cfa28d2fb98c11adb838f10f78d8881b1f888316f2d0f:0
  • value  117975
    address  13BbaLBCNWZZDvjzA4pebcdBhR8uK2AVNL